Title: Between gl{infinity} and sl{sub N} affine algebras. I. geometrical actions

Journal Article · · Theoretical and Mathematical Physics
OSTI ID:390976

We consider the central extended gl({infinity}) Lie algebra and a set of its subalgebras parametrized by {vert_bar}q{vert_bar} = 1, which coincides with the embedding of the quantum tori Lie algebras (QTLA) in gl({infinity}). For q{sup N} = 1 there exists an ideal, and a factor over this ideal is isomorphic to an al{sub N}(z) affine algebra. For a generic value q the corresponding subalgebras are dense in gl({infinity}). Thus, they interpolate between gl({infinity}) and sl{sub N}(z). AU these subalgebras are fixed points of automorphisms of gl({infinity}). Using the automorphisms, we construct geometrical actions for the subalgebras, starting from the Kirillov-Kostant form and the corresponding geometrical action for gl({infinity}).
